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
371 226001438 8778308 33393599145 7323595325
617883009 28133218 67131
617883009 28133218 67131
29253967 5466062 941
All about undefined
Interested in learning more?
617883009 28133218 67131
29253967 5466062 941
See more
88915931 547 44305978
83 26 8184821
See more
9637 73231793037 060369
13487304518 6775 4927
See more